About Flow Transactional Email
How Flow Transactional Email works
Send transactional emails directly from your workflows and reach your customers, employees or partners when it matters. Trigger custom notifications based on orders, customer data, tags, metafields, or business events without relying on standard Flow limitations. Use your own email provider such as Microsoft 365, Gmail, or any SMTP server and create fully customizable email templates. You can attach static files like PDF, images and more.

Key features
- Send transactional emails from Shopify Flow without marketing opt-in
- Use Microsoft 365, Google Mail (Gmail) or any SMTP provider of your choice
- Create branded email templates with dynamic Shopify data and static attachments
- Connect external systems via HTTP Requests and exchange data automatically
- Easy setup with fast responsive customer support when you need it
